Where can I get a driver for Epson scanning for my iMac os 10.11.3

I have an iMac with the current version of El Capitan 10.11.3. I bought an Epson Stylus pro printer (WF-5690). I downloaded and installed the driver scanner of Epson Web site and the error message indicates that the computer does not Scan of WSD. How can I get on my iMac. I couldn't find Capture of Image or the other. The printer and the computer are on the same connection network wi - fi. What can I do to get the scan function to work with my Mac? WSD is not available for OS X. WSD stands for 'Windows Vista Web Services on devices (WSD)'

Image capture is in your Applications folder. I have an Epson WF-3620 and it works perfectly with the Image Capture and El Capitan 10.11.4.
